21xrx.com
2024-11-09 03:04:45 Saturday
登录
文章检索 我的文章 写文章
、最小公倍数、循环
2023-06-11 09:16:05 深夜i     --     --

我是一名Java爱好者,对于Java中最大公约数和最小公倍数的求解,我有一些心得体会。在Java中,求两个数的最大公约数和最小公倍数是非常常见的操作,而循环则是一种实现这两个操作的基本方法。

Java中求两个数的最大公约数和最小公倍数可以用循环方式实现。对于最大公约数,我们可以通过辗转相除法来实现循环求解。具体操作步骤如下:

1. 将两个数中较大的数赋值给a,较小的数赋值给b。

2. 循环进行以下操作:

1. 计算a除以b的余数,并将余数赋值给r。

2. 如果r为0,则说明b就是最大公约数,退出循环。

3. 否则,用b的值赋给a,用r的值赋给b,继续循环操作。

对于最小公倍数,我们可以通过先求出两个数的最大公约数,然后用两个数相乘除以最大公约数来求解。具体操作步骤如下:

1. 使用上述步骤求出两个数的最大公约数g。

2. 用两个数相乘除以g,即可得出最小公倍数。

在实现循环求解最大公约数和最小公倍数时,我们需要注意一些细节。例如,对于输入的两个数为0的情况需要特殊处理,同时要注意循环的终止条件。

总的来说,Java中循环方式求解最大公约数和最小公倍数非常实用,而且容易理解。通过这个方法,我们可以更好地掌握Java中的基本算法和编程技巧。

因此,对于需要求解最大公约数和最小公倍数的Java程序,我们可以采用这种方法,以实现高效的计算。

  
  

评论区

{{item['qq_nickname']}}
()
回复
回复